Arbitration is a form of alternate dispute resolution, which means it is a procedure where the parties attempt to settle their divorce case without having a trial. Don't regard this as just an additional obstacle that has to be gone across before facing off in the court. While arbitration generally brings significantly lower costs than a trial, it has other benefits, also.

Given that separating partners actively take part in crafting their arrangements, the outcomes normally feel fairer and a lot more adequate, bring about raised compliance post-divorce. Furthermore, arbitration tends to minimize emotional stress, using an extra supportive atmosphere compared to adversarial court proceedings. Divorce arbitration is an organized negotiation process helped with by a neutral third party called a conciliator. The conciliator's role is not to choose Family mediation services or enforce an end result on the parties. Rather, the conciliator helps the parties communicate, recognize problems, and explore potential solutions.
